TWENTY-TWO MINUTE CHOCOLATE CAKE | |
1 stick butter 1/2 c. shortening or oil 4 tbsp. cocoa 1 c. water Heat above ingredients in microwave and stir. Pour into 2 cups flour and 2 cups sugar. Mix the following in a separate container: 2 eggs 1 tsp. cinnamon 1 tsp. baking soda 1 tsp. vanilla If you do not have buttermilk, you can make it with 10 tablespoons sweet milk plus 3 tablespoons vinegar. This will equal 1/2 cup. Mix these ingredients and pour into the first ingredients. Stir well by hand. Pour into a greased and floured rectangular baking pan and bake at 400 degrees for 20 minutes. FROSTING: 6 tbsp. milk 1 stick butter 4 tbsp. cocoa 1 tsp. vanilla 1 box powdered sugar Bring first 3 ingredients to a boil in microwave. Remove and add vanilla. Beat by hand or mixer as you add powdered sugar until smooth. Poke hot cake full of holes with a fork and pour hot frosting over hot cake. Cool and serve. |
